Sino-Japan relation, which is always one of the most important Chinese bilateral relations, has undergone great frustrations since the beginning of the 21st century. At the same time, with the amazing expansion of the Internet, it has affected Sino-Japan relation greatly, generating both positive and negative effects. While the positive side is apparent, the negative one can't be neglected.This thesis analyzes the influence that the Internet imposes on the international relations and the foreign affairs, and studies what influences the Internet has on the Sino-Japan relation, how the influences are generated and what characteristics they are. Moreover, this thesis offers a detailed example of how the Internet affects the Sino-Japan cooperation on the Beijing-Shanghai High-speed Train Project. At the conclusion section , this thesis makes some suggestions on what kind of measures the Chinese government should take to supervise the Internet.
